Output 8095272251faadea05d7096ccf3c79d69ebb4c68c7fa9e6d6fb1fbe7058bfb02:1

value
4071653
script pubkey
OP_0 OP_PUSHBYTES_20 c807c68103d2ba8ffe08b9c7b8d4bab585d5620c
address
bc1qeqrudqgr62agllsgh8rm3496kkza2csvcntduk
transaction
8095272251faadea05d7096ccf3c79d69ebb4c68c7fa9e6d6fb1fbe7058bfb02
spent
true